Transaction f6debf5a9979685d997c5c49574944ea6527a60607ce2458a37be58ddf6bf72e
1 Input
1 Output
-
f6debf5a9979685d997c5c49574944ea6527a60607ce2458a37be58ddf6bf72e:0
- value
- 108048
- script pubkey
- OP_0 OP_PUSHBYTES_32 a16142bf26e5e890dd0cb65f977a31ed6bf589d90238e6dacbe546e9fa0821fb
- address
- bc1q59s590exuh5fphgvke0ew733a44ltzweqguwdkktu4rwn7sgy8asq5ya9x